Core Viewpoint - The rise of mobile charging services is transforming the charging landscape for electric vehicles, providing convenient solutions for charging in areas where traditional charging stations are limited or unavailable [1][4]. Group 1: Service Overview - Mobile charging vehicles can be easily booked via mobile apps, allowing for on-demand charging services that address the challenges of installing charging stations in older residential areas [1][3]. - In the Xiaonan Village community, a mobile charging vehicle can provide fast charging, completing a full charge in about one hour at a cost of 1 yuan per kilowatt-hour [3][4]. - The introduction of mobile charging services has significantly alleviated the charging difficulties faced by residents in older communities, where traditional charging infrastructure is insufficient [5][6]. Group 2: Market Demand and Growth Potential - The demand for mobile charging services is expected to grow as the penetration rate of electric vehicles increases, highlighting the imbalance between the number of vehicles and available charging stations [7][8]. - Over 100,000 incidents of vehicle breakdowns due to charging issues occur annually, indicating a strong market need for on-demand charging solutions [7]. - More than 60% of ride-hailing drivers are willing to pay a premium for mobile charging services, reflecting a growing acceptance of the service's value [7][8]. Group 3: Technological Advancements - Future advancements in battery technology and intelligent scheduling algorithms are anticipated to enhance the efficiency and capacity of mobile charging services [8]. - Current mobile charging vehicles can serve 20-30 electric vehicles at once, with potential improvements allowing for servicing over 50 vehicles as technology progresses [8]. - The industry faces challenges related to high operational costs, but advancements in automation and autonomous driving may reduce these costs and improve service delivery [8][9]. Group 4: Industry Perspective - Mobile charging services are viewed as a complementary solution to existing charging networks, filling gaps in emergency charging and areas where traditional charging stations cannot be installed [4][5]. - The shift from "finding a charging station" to "charging stations coming to the vehicle" represents a significant transformation in the electric vehicle charging ecosystem, aligning with the trend of digitalization and smart solutions [9].

Core Viewpoint - The recent increase in electric vehicle charging prices has sparked discussions among consumers, with many reporting significant price hikes during the summer months compared to previous seasons [1][3]. Pricing Trends - Some consumers have noted that charging prices have risen, with reports of costs increasing from a few cents to between 1 to 2 yuan per kilowatt-hour [3]. - The peak charging prices during high-demand hours can reach approximately 1.44 to 1.74 yuan per kilowatt-hour, while off-peak prices are around 0.74 to 1.04 yuan [4][6]. Consumer Behavior - Due to the rising costs, many electric vehicle owners are adjusting their charging habits, opting to charge during off-peak hours to save money, leading to the term "charging special forces" being used to describe them [3]. - The adjustment of off-peak charging times from midday to overnight has made it less convenient for some consumers [3]. Service Fees - The total charging cost consists of both electricity fees and service fees, with the latter reportedly increasing, contributing to the overall rise in charging expenses [3][9]. - There is a call for greater transparency and standardization in service fee pricing from charging station operators to alleviate consumer concerns [9]. Regulatory Framework - The pricing adjustments are not determined by the charging companies but are based on policies set by the Shandong Provincial Development and Reform Commission [8].

Core Viewpoint - The construction of high-power charging facilities is a crucial step to alleviate the "range anxiety" faced by electric vehicle users, particularly for long-distance travelers, and aims to enhance the overall efficiency of the electric vehicle market [1][2]. Group 1: Current Challenges and Solutions - Electric vehicle users currently experience long waiting times and poor charging experiences, especially during peak travel periods, due to insufficient charging stations and uneven distribution [1]. - High-power charging facilities, with an output power exceeding 250 kW, are proposed to significantly reduce charging times by enhancing current and voltage parameters, thereby improving user experience [1][2]. Group 2: Benefits of High-Power Charging Facilities - The implementation of high-power charging facilities can unlock the potential of the electric vehicle market by reducing "range anxiety" and improving operational efficiency for high-frequency usage vehicles such as taxis and logistics vehicles [2]. - Recent advancements in third-generation semiconductor charging technology, particularly silicon carbide, have improved charging efficiency and reduced energy loss, facilitating the development of high-power charging facilities [2]. Group 3: Regulatory and Technical Considerations - The new policy outlines specific requirements for the construction of high-power charging facilities, including prioritizing upgrades for facilities with over 40% utilization during major holidays to prevent resource waste [3]. - It emphasizes the importance of standardization in charging interfaces and communication protocols to ensure compatibility and user convenience [3]. - The integration of high-power charging facilities with the power grid is essential to manage the impact of high power loads, necessitating upgrades to the distribution network to enhance capacity and response capabilities [3].

Core Insights - The rapid development of the electric vehicle (EV) industry in China is accompanied by a focus on improving charging infrastructure efficiency to alleviate consumer concerns about charging anxiety [1][2]. Group 1: Policy and Infrastructure Development - The National Development and Reform Commission has issued a notice emphasizing the scientific planning and construction of high-power charging facilities, focusing on "instant charging" scenarios [1]. - Charging facilities are categorized into three types: slow charging, fast charging, and ultra-fast charging, with ultra-fast charging capable of charging to 80% in 10 minutes or less [1]. Group 2: Industry Trends and Market Dynamics - The ultra-fast charging industry is transitioning from early pilot stages to large-scale adoption, characterized by technological breakthroughs, explosive market demand, and ongoing policy support [2]. - The ultra-fast charging sector's supply chain includes battery management systems, high-power transformers, and charging equipment, with a growing emphasis on liquid-cooled charging technology due to its advantages [2]. Group 3: Market Potential and Challenges - By the end of 2024, the number of electric vehicles in China is projected to reach 31.4 million, representing 8.90% of the total vehicle population, indicating strong market potential for ultra-fast charging [3]. - Despite the growth, the ultra-fast charging industry faces challenges such as insufficient charging infrastructure, high construction costs, long investment return periods, and potential impacts on grid stability [3].
